Output 22235e154baa8da6d67f9de7f43baedfc1e94efef2b21413302f2905a758ba66:1

value
2658013
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72d19757e1b80685e4aa342b19aa40951c4dcc15 OP_EQUAL
address
3CA834cypYfmJsi66qyLBw7G7brmwsE53a
transaction
22235e154baa8da6d67f9de7f43baedfc1e94efef2b21413302f2905a758ba66
spent
true